The invention provides an electronic bionic eagle, and belongs to the technical field of bionic robots. The problem that in the prior art, a bionic eagle is not researched, developed and designed is solved. The electronic bionic eagle comprises an eagle body, two sets of eagle wing supports symmetrically arranged on the two sides of the eagle body, two sets of eagle wing frameworks arranged on the eagle wing supports respectively, an eagle wing driving component arranged on the eagle body and an electronic component arranged on the eagle body, eagle wing feathers are arranged on the eagle wing frameworks, and the eagle wing frameworks comprise the inner end framework, the outer end framework and the edge framework. The inner-end skeleton is arc-shaped, one end of the inner-end skeleton is transversely and rotatably connected with the eagle wing bracket through the wing shaft, the other end of the inner-end skeleton is transversely and rotatably connected with one end of the outer-end skeleton, and the other end of the outer-end skeleton is longitudinally and rotatably connected with one end of the edge skeleton. Compared with the prior art, the electronic bionic eagle can simulate the form and movement of an eagle, and people can conveniently research the eagle.
